Hello

i use http://www.logstash.net and xymon so i adapted the logstash output zabbix for xymon:

http://pastebin.com/UQBJF7m7

Actually i have not contacted logstash team to add this output.
So if you want use this you need to copy this code to logstash/outputs/xymon.rb.
Execute jar -uf logstash-1.1.0.1-monolithic.jar logstash/outputs/xymon.rb to add this on jar file

i have only test this on linux
